After dedicating two notable Portraits recordings to Philip Glass and Arvo Pärt, Angèle Dubeau now turns her attention to the world of John Adams, perhaps the most fundamentally American of contemporary composers.

“Just like the music of Philip Glass and Arvo Pärt, John Adams’ music speaks to me. Bearing a particular imprint, it is music that captivates me, a complex creation but without the artifice of a composer who is becoming or has become history. I wanted also to propose compelling works, with different ensembles, like a musical portrait for my instrument.
I like its haunting rhythm, its communicative and frenetic energy, wondering where I might cast the anchor. I always enjoy working, polishing and refining the tone colours of music and La Pietà gives me the instrument, the possibility to shape this sound texture. Here, John Adams’ music has inspired me, like a prism of colour and light.
In this musical visit, I have expressed my desire to go beyond, to grant myself an adrenaline rush called challenge. Truly, playing this music requires daring. This could be my most ambitious project with La Pietà! Here is John Adams - Portrait: Happy listening!” Angèle Dubeau
